South Africa’s Journey: A Look at the State of the Nation Address 2024

by Aiden Abrahams
February 13, 2024

South Africa’s State of the Nation Address (SONA) 2024 highlighted the government’s commitment to socioeconomic and youth empowerment, tackling genderbased violence and promoting gender equality. The parliament celebrated the African National Congress’s commitment to realizing the goals outlined in the freedom charter, and the efforts made towards socioeconomic empowerment of women and youth. Despite progress made, challenges like genderbased violence and youth unemployment still remain, and the government is taking initiatives to address them. The SONA 2024 reflects the impressive strides South Africa has taken since the Apartheid epoch and calls for unity and progress towards a more prosperous future.
